What is a Key Fob?
A key fob is a handheld gadget that is utilized to control keyless entry systems in automobiles. Key fobs can also consist of additional features, such as the ability to start the engine from another location, trigger the trunk release, and set the security alarm. They operate utilizing radio frequency recognition (RFID) technology, counting on signals sent out between the fob and the car's onboard computer system.

Replacing a key fob can vary based on the kind of vehicle and key fob itself, but here are basic steps you can follow:
1. Identify the Type of Key Fob
Before proceeding with replacement, it is important to figure out the type of key fob you have. There are normally two classifications:
Smart Key Fobs: Used in advanced keyless entry systems that permit distance unlocking.Standard Key Fobs: Commonly used for locking/unlocking and starting lorries.2. Inspect Warranty or Insurance
Before buying a brand-new key fob, check if your vehicle is still under guarantee. In many cases, dealerships might replace a malfunctioning fob at no charge. Alternatively, if you have insurance, inquire whether lost or stolen keys are covered.
3. Purchase a Replacement
There are a number of choices readily available for obtaining a replacement key fob:
Dealership: Visiting the car manufacturer's dealer is often the most straightforward method, although it can be the most costly.Automotive Locksmith: A competent locksmith professional can frequently set a brand-new fob at a lower cost than a dealer.Online Retailers: Websites selling O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) parts typically provide cheaper choices, however programming might be required later.SourceCost EstimateShows NeededDealership₤ 100 - ₤ 600YesAutomotive Locksmith₤ 50 - ₤ 200YesOnline Retailers₤ 20 - ₤ 100 (fob only)Yes4. Program the New Fob
Setting the fob can be done either by following manual guidelines offered with the new fob or, sometimes, needing an expert service to do it. Programming steps can frequently consist of:
Accessing the Vehicle: Depending on the fob type, you may need to use an existing key or go through a specific sequence to enter shows mode.Synchronization: Hold down the appropriate buttons on the brand-new fob to sync it with your vehicle.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)1. For how long does a key fob last?
Typically, a key fob can last between 3 to 5 years, depending on usage and battery life. However, battery replacement can normally extend its lifespan.
2. Can I program a key fob myself?
Many key fobs can be set at home by following actions described in your vehicle's user handbook. Nevertheless, more complex systems might require dealership intervention.
3. What should I do if my key fob quits working all of a sudden?
First, try replacing the battery of the fob. If that does not work, make sure that there is no signal disturbance and examine the fob for any physical damages. If problems persist, speak with a professional.
4. Is a key fob replacement covered under insurance coverage?
This varies widely by company and policy, so it's best to talk to your insurance coverage business for specific coverage alternatives regarding lost or taken key fobs.
5. Exist alternative keyless entry alternatives?
Yes, lots of lorries today come geared up with smart device app options or biometrics like fingerprint scanners for entry and vehicle start.
